Bi-Polar Mom Accused In Toddler's Kidnapping

COWETA COUNTY, Ga.,None — A Coweta County woman was arrested after, police said, she kidnapped her toddler.

After the 2-year-old was abducted around 6:15 p.m. Thursday, the Coweta County Sheriff's Office issued a Levi's Call for his mother, Laura Marsh. They warned that Marsh, 26, is bi-polar and could be violent without her medication.

A trucker in North Carolina spotted Marsh’s car from the vehicle description in a Levi’s Call sign, authorities said. State troopers stopped her on Interstate 85.

Marsh was being held in the Gaston County Jail. Her son, Cameron, is safe.
